Artpark reinstates musical theater apprenticeship program

by jmaloni
Fri, Jan 7th 2011 11:00 pm

High school students eligible to audition for summer season

The highly successful musical theater apprenticeship program instituted last summer will be extended for Artpark's August production of "Fame - The Musical" this summer. The apprenticeship program provides an opportunity for up to eight high school music theater students of exceptional talent to participate in the company's Broadway musical production. Artpark will present the high energy musical that appropriately focuses on the hopes and aspirations of a group of students attending New York City's High School of Performing Arts, in the Mainstage Theater Aug. 12-18 for eight performances.

Up to eight high school students, ages 16 and up, will be chosen for participation in the second year of the program.  In addition to contributing as a cast member of "Fame - The Musical", the young theater apprentices will have the opportunity to take advantage of master classes conducted by staff and senior cast members and to learn from performing alongside outstanding professional artists from across the U.S.  Students participating in the program will receive a $325 stipend for the three-week period July 27 through Aug. 18.

"It was certainly a challenge, but I enjoyed every minute of it," said Jordyn Holka of Nardin Academy about participating in last year's apprenticeship program.  "I feel that I grew so much over this past summer as a performer and as a person.  I learned a great deal just from being in an atmosphere filled with so much talent and have gained so much confidence and humility as a result.  All of the actors welcomed the apprentices into their world so readily and made us feel like we truly belonged."

Auditions for the musical theater apprenticeship program will be held from 2 until 5 p.m. on Feb. 19. The location of the auditions is to be determined. Those who apply will be notified of the confirmed location. Participants should prepare 32 bars of two songs and be prepared to dance/move. An accompanist will be provided at all auditions.  Candidates should bring sheet music, application and photo.

Audition for 'Fame'

Artpark & Co. announces auditions for its upcoming Artpark Mainstage production "Fame," which will open in August. Auditions will be held on Saturday, Feb. 19, from 1 to 7 p.m. at University at Buffalo CFA Studios.  

An accompanist is provided. Candidates should bring sheet music. 

Singer, dancers and actors ages 18 and older are sought. Producers are looking for all ethnicities, strong pop vocalists, and also actors that play instruments.
